+title: 'Depth'
+weight: 2
+---
+
+The `depth` config option allows you to specify how deep the scraping process should follow links from the initial URL.
+
+When no value is provided or `depth` is set to `0` link following is disabled and it will only scrape the initial URL.
+
+```javascript {filename="Configuration"}
+export const config = {
+ url: "http://example.com/",
+ depth: 2,
+ // ...
+};
+```
+
+With the config provided in the example the scraper would follow links like this:
+
+```
+http://example.com/ (depth = 0, initial URL)
+↳ http://example.com/deeply (depth = 1)
+ ↳ http://example.com/deeply/nested (depth = 2)
+```
